The story around here is that Eucalyptus trees were transplanted into California for their fast growth during the Railroad building boom to be used for Railroad Ties...
The wood is terrible for that.. or for most anything structural...
We still have "gazillions" of these trees around here.
They do have a nice smell and because of that aroma are often used around groves to repel the bugs...
